Output 37ce4fc00fe86def6002c8fb7ec6c005b860e5689740b74e1a0d55caeb4e4592:3

value
359869
script pubkey
OP_0 OP_PUSHBYTES_20 1038969d8cd3b96b3c3cb93526da3b0be3814c08
address
bc1qzqufd8vv6wukk0puhy6jdk3mp03cznqgzz804y
transaction
37ce4fc00fe86def6002c8fb7ec6c005b860e5689740b74e1a0d55caeb4e4592
confirmations
135588
spent
true